> Yes, we dropped the old code for supporting the native rig
> implementation for the ORION. Normally it should not change anything
> for your rig number, but we will double check.

I think that's not the cause of the problem (ORION code).

I think the problem is we started to use the rig_get_vfo() in
gettxinfo.c (as you remember, there was a bug: if you started the
Tlf with VFO-A, and switch to VFO-B, Tlf didn't follow - using of
rig_get_vfo() had fixed that).

But not all RIG support this feature - in that case, the
rig_get_vfo() returns a speciel value, which wasn't handle.

See this file for the fixup:

https://github.com/airween/tlf/blob/warc/src/gettxinfo.c

66      retval = rig_get_vfo(my_rig, &vfo); /* initialize RIG_VFO_CURR */
67      if (retval == RIG_OK || abs(retval) == RIG_ENIMPL || abs(retval) == 
RIG_ENAVAIL)
68         retval = rig_get_freq(my_rig, RIG_VFO_CURR, &rigfreq);

There is in my github repo, in WARC branch - please review that.


Zilvinas helped to test it - thanks again.
